Transaction 88859eab1415ca6cc70e8d0f31b596dfe6ae72094cae84edfcd1b4b59d4ee0c3

3 Input
2 Outputs
  • 88859eab1415ca6cc70e8d0f31b596dfe6ae72094cae84edfcd1b4b59d4ee0c3:0
  • value  5000000
    address  3LUniWcfDHDDUkrVE82oK6STh5A5J5j3Fv
  • 88859eab1415ca6cc70e8d0f31b596dfe6ae72094cae84edfcd1b4b59d4ee0c3:1
  • value  6676396
    address  3BMEXgcACA81b8he2EdtvzmS8wnShHeLvz